G-Electraptor

The G-Electraptor is an unmanned mobile suit from the Gundam franchise's crossover and side-story works. Within the franchise it is considered canon.

The G-Electraptor was developed from RX-78-2 Gundam and G-Fighter. Both directions are mapped on the interactive tree above.

The G-Electraptor has appeared in 1 Gundam release, debuting in Fusion Clashes: Gundam Battle-Rave (2008).
